| 6/5/22 | ![]() EP131: Performing on the edge with Malon Al Jiboori | Description- Malon Al Jiboori rose to prominence in the US scene playing for Lindenwood University rising through the age grade systems as a US U20, Collegiate All-American, and eventually achieving his Eagles debut.He made his Eagles 7s debut in 2016 and would make nine appearances on the HSBC 7s World Series. He became Eagles #520 on February 15th, 2018 against Chile. He began his MLR career with the San Diego Legion and then Colorado Raptors. In 2020 he made the decision to play in the RFU Championship for the Ealing Trailfinders. Eventually he made the decision to return to the US and signed for the Houston SaberCats where he's bad a banner season. Rugby 101- Three Things a Franchise must have. Hosted on Acast. | 3/18/22 | ![]() EP120: The Start for Draftee Emmanuel Albert of the Houston SaberCats | Emmanuel Albert began playing Rugby towards the latter half of High School, wasn't on too many recruiting lists but found out about Lindenwood University after first getting recruited by Lindenwood-Belleville. Things changed rapidly for him while playing for Lions as he rose to become the best player in US College Rugby winning the Scholz Award. He recounts this in his interview with Dan Power and the feeling of Draft Day getting selected second overall by the Houston SaberCats. Pete Digs into Rugby 101 with "Getting Over The Line." | 2/5/22 | ![]() EP114: 2021 The Return Ft. Adam Freier and Luke White | Focusing on MLR’s return and expansion into the LA Market with CEO Adam Freier. Freier discusses identifying the constraints of kicking off their season in California while also needing to figure out a place to train with restrictions severely limiting and ending up in Maui which was a major platform for team success. Luke White sits down with Pete Steinberg to discuss his MLR Journey. White was originally with the Glendale Raptors who were pegged to win the inaugural Championship (losing to Seattle in the 2018 Final), he eventually did so with expansion team LA Giltinis in 2021.Dan and Pete then breakdown the 2022 preview with their WAY TOO EARLY predictions. | 1/28/22 | ![]() EP113: 2020 - The Lost Season | Touching on 2020 season, with a behind the scenes look at the impact of the COVID-19 Pandemic marking a make or break type moment for Major League Rugby. George Killebrew sits down with Pete Steinberg giving an inside look on the decisions that went into cancelling the 2020 season. Killebrew also discusses using that period to focus the League Staff and MLR's Member Teams to expand the business operations and prepare for 2021. Brad Tucker, MLR Player of the Year sits down with Dan Power to discuss the beginning and the moments of 2020 where he found himself for the first time in almost two decades without competitive sport and then on the reasons he remained stateside in that period Pandemic Period. | 1/21/22 | ![]() 2019 - First Expansion Season Ft. Bill Webb and Lucas Rumball | In our second episode, Dan and Pete look back on the 2019 season. MLR's first expansion year and the difficulties that came with creating a cross-border league. Toronto Arrows Owner Bill Webb joins the show and discusses the Arrows origins and the foundation that led to the decision to seek entrance into MLR. Lucas Rumball, an original Arrow, sits down with Dan to discuss that original season and also the difficulties of the 2021 season playing away from home. | 1/14/22 | ![]() 2018 - The Beginnings Ft Kimball Kjar and Saia Uhila | Beginnings of MLR. Featuring Utah Warriors CEO and Governor Kimball Kjar who has been involved with the league from the beginning when it was “an idea on a cocktail napkin” sits down to discuss the league's foundations and bringing professional rugby to Utah. Warriors Original Saia Uhila who has captained the side in previous seasons also joins the show to talk about his journey from Tonga to playing recreational rugby for the Oceanside Chiefs to meeting Kimball at a practice in Utah and being asked to join the Warriors.
